Commander (retired) Edward Herbert Donovan, (8 October, 1874 – ) served in the Royal Navy.
Life & Career
The son of Lieutenant General Donovan.
Donovan was promoted to the rank of Lieutenant on 1 October, 1896.
Donovan was promoted to the rank of Lieutenant-Commander on 1 October, 1904.
Placed on the Retired List as unfit on 6 May 1912.
Donovan was promoted to the rank of Commander on 8 October, 1914.
